[0020] The present invention will now be further described with reference to the accompanying drawings and specific embodiments.

[0021] refer to figure 1 , the present embodiment provides a novel dipping process, the steps of which include:

[0022] 1) Workpiece pretreatment: the workpiece pretreatment in the step 1 includes surface pretreatment and overall pretreatment, wherein the overall pretreatment is a stress removal process, and the deburring and oil removal are set after the stress removal step. In the embodiment: the first deburring treatment is carried out, and the deburring treatment is carried out by means of steel ball scouring. In the step of removing burrs, the diameter of the steel ball is 0.5-1mm, and the speed of scouring on the workpiece is between 0.5-2m / s , when setting, it is set as 1m / s. With the wear of the steel ball, the speed of the steel ball ejection should be adjusted in time, so as to ensure the effect of removing burrs;

Abstract

The invention discloses a novel plastic dipping technology. The novel plastic dipping technology improves the situation that in the prior art, when powder plastic dipping is adopted for plastic dipping, it is difficult to guarantee that the plastic dipping thickness of each face is the same, so that a part of positions are thick, and a part of areas are thin. According to the novel plastic dipping technology, a preheated workpiece is immersed into epoxy resin powder in a fluidized state, so that the epoxy resin powder is adhered to the surface of the workpiece, when the epoxy resin powder is adhered to the workpiece, the epoxy resin powder melts and is adhered to the surface of the workpiece, the epoxy resin powder is taken out from the epoxy resin powder in the fluidized state after 3 seconds, and high-pressure air is blown out by using an air compressor, and the unmelted resin powder is blown off, so that the same thickness of the plastic dipping layer on each surface of the workpiece can be effectively ensured, and the coating quality is effectively ensured and improved.

technical field [0001] The invention relates to the field of plastic dipping, in particular to a novel plastic dipping process. Background technique [0002] Plastic dipping is to spray plastic powder evenly on the metal by heating the metal to form a layer of plastic film, or heat the dipping liquid into the metal parts to cool it and then cover the metal surface with plastic. This process has the characteristics of no need for molds, low processing cost, easy forming, and can process various shapes, etc., and is widely used. However, the products of the guardrail netting are all powder dipping; according to whether heating is required, it can be divided into hot dipping and cold dipping, and according to the raw materials of dipping, it can be divided into liquid dipping and powder dipping.
